On-Farm Drought Infrastructure Grants Available

Cogger Gurry • November 18, 2024

The Victorian Government is providing practical support to farmers in south west Victoria impacted by drought with grants for farm upgrades that will provide short term benefits and build future resilience.


A $13.53 million Drought Support Package was announced by the Premier and Agriculture Minister on 30 September 2024.


The package includes $12.1 million for grants to help farmers prepare their properties for ongoing drought and dry seasonal conditions.


The On-Farm Drought Infrastructure Grants Program provides financial assistance to farmers to strengthen drought preparedness and the longer-term viability of their farm businesses.

Grants of up to $5,000 are available. A dollar-for-dollar co-contribution is required by the grant recipient. The grant program is being administered by Rural Finance on behalf of the Victorian Government. Applications will be processed in order of receipt and the program will close when all funds are allocated.


Eligible farmers can apply for grants for on-farm improvements including water infrastructure upgrades, stock containment areas, grain and fodder storage and drought management tools such as soil moisture monitors and weather stations.


A full list of eligible activities is available in the program guidelines.

Please note that Xero has recently made changes to their subscription plans with the major change of added Payroll and Superannuation functionality to their Ignite and Grow plans. As we are at the start of a new financial year this may be an appropriate time for you to review your business’s subscription level to ensure you are on the most suited plan for your business needs. If you have paid wages to employees in the 2025 financial year you will need to make a finalisation declaration by 14 July 2025 to ensure your employees can access their finalised information to complete their tax return. When you have reported and finalised your employees' information through STP, you are exempt from: providing payment summaries to your employees lodging a payment summary annual report. For payments to your employees that were not reported through STP, you still need to: give a payment summary to your employees provide the ATO with a payment summary annual report for these payment summaries. For small employers (19 or fewer employees) who only have closely held payees, the due date for end-of-year STP finalisation is the payee's tax return due date.
